#f99fee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#f99fee is composed of 97.6% red, 62.4% green and 93.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 36.1% magenta, 4.4% yellow and 2.4% black. It has a hue angle of 307.3 degrees, a saturation of 88.2% and a lightness of 80%. #f99fee color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#f33fdd. Closest websafe color is: #ff99ff.

Shades and Tints of #f99fee

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0f010d is the darkest color, while #fffbfe is the lightest one.
